ApplicationDirectoryMembershipCondition Clase

Definición

Determina si un ensamblado pertenece a un grupo de código mediante la comprobación de su directorio de aplicación. Esta clase no puede heredarse.

public ref class ApplicationDirectoryMembershipCondition sealed : System::Security::ISecurityEncodable, System::Security::Policy::IMembershipCondition
public ref class ApplicationDirectoryMembershipCondition sealed : System::Security::Policy::IMembershipCondition
public ref class ApplicationDirectoryMembershipCondition sealed
public sealed class ApplicationDirectoryMembershipCondition : System.Security.ISecurityEncodable, System.Security.Policy.IMembershipCondition
[System.Serializable]
public sealed class ApplicationDirectoryMembershipCondition : System.Security.Policy.IMembershipCondition
[System.Serializable]
[System.Runtime.InteropServices.ComVisible(true)]
public sealed class ApplicationDirectoryMembershipCondition
[System.Serializable]
[System.Runtime.InteropServices.ComVisible(true)]
public sealed class ApplicationDirectoryMembershipCondition : System.Security.Policy.IMembershipCondition
type ApplicationDirectoryMembershipCondition = class
    interface ISecurityEncodable
    interface ISecurityPolicyEncodable
    interface IMembershipCondition
[<System.Serializable>]
type ApplicationDirectoryMembershipCondition = class
    interface IMembershipCondition
    interface ISecurityEncodable
    interface ISecurityPolicyEncodable
[<System.Serializable>]
[<System.Runtime.InteropServices.ComVisible(true)>]
type ApplicationDirectoryMembershipCondition = class
    interface IMembershipCondition
    interface ISecurityEncodable
    interface ISecurityPolicyEncodable
Public NotInheritable Class ApplicationDirectoryMembershipCondition
Implements IMembershipCondition, ISecurityEncodable
Public NotInheritable Class ApplicationDirectoryMembershipCondition
Implements IMembershipCondition
Public NotInheritable Class ApplicationDirectoryMembershipCondition
Herencia
ApplicationDirectoryMembershipCondition
Atributos
Implementaciones

Comentarios

ApplicationDirectoryMembershipCondition determina si una ApplicationDirectoryDirectory propiedad contiene la ruta de acceso de evidencia de la dirección URL del ensamblado. Por ejemplo, si ApplicationDirectory es C:\app1, los ensamblados con evidencia de dirección URL como C:\app1, C:\app1\main.aspx, C:\app1\folder1 o C:\app1\folder1\main1.aspx coinciden con esta condición de pertenencia. El código que no está en el directorio C:\app1 o en uno de sus subdirectorios produce un error en esta prueba de condición de pertenencia.

El código sin o ApplicationDirectoryUrl evidencia siempre produce un error en esta prueba de condición de pertenencia.

Nota:

La condición de pertenencia viene determinada por la evidencia de dirección URL de la aplicación. No se puede configurar el ApplicationDirectoryMembershipCondition objeto; está predeterminado por la ubicación de la aplicación.

Constructores

ApplicationDirectoryMembershipCondition()

Inicializa una nueva instancia de la clase ApplicationDirectoryMembershipCondition.

Métodos

Check(Evidence)

Determina si la prueba especificada cumple la condición de pertenencia.

Copy()

Crea una copia equivalente de la condición de pertenencia.

Equals(Object)

Determina si la condición de pertenencia especificada es un objeto ApplicationDirectoryMembershipCondition.

FromXml(SecurityElement)

Reconstruye un objeto de seguridad con un estado especificado a partir de codificación XML.

FromXml(SecurityElement, PolicyLevel)

Reconstruye un objeto de seguridad con un estado especificado a partir de codificación XML.

GetHashCode()

Obtiene el código hash de la condición de pertenencia actual.

GetType()

Obtiene el Type de la instancia actual.

(Heredado de Object)
MemberwiseClone()

Crea una copia superficial del Object actual.

(Heredado de Object)
ToString()

Crea y devuelve una cadena que representa la condición de pertenencia.

ToXml()

Crea una codificación XML del objeto de seguridad y su estado actual.

ToXml(PolicyLevel)

Crea una codificación XML del objeto de seguridad y de su estado actual con el objeto PolicyLevel especificado.

Se aplica a